ELECTRIC PROPULSION for boats has been around for over 100 years. Electric Boats were developed after steam engines and before internal combustion engines. In the late 1890′s there were more electric boats than diesel or gasoline boats, with Shorepower Charging Stations existing up and down the Thames River. Built in 1898, the Mary Gordon was 52 feet long, carried 75 passengers, cruised at 8 knots, and had a range of 48 miles.
Diesel and gasoline quickly replaced electric boats due to longer ranges from higher density fuel. Shortly after the introduction of the internal combustion engine came the hybrid which has been in service in submarines ever since.

In designing our system, every component was selected for its quality, reliability, efficiency, and power:
- Double Stator PMAC motor
- Two stators cancel out the axial forces on the rotor for higher efficiency.
- Aluminum rotor is the only moving part.
- Controller is the best in the industry; Sevcon Gen4 controllers are reliable and very efficient.
- Displaygives important operating data at a glance. We programmed the display specifically for the marine application.
- Battery Voltage and Current display on the main page in LARGE type. This allows the display to be mounted inside or in a protected area, and able to be read at a distance.
- Motor RPM, Temperature, Torque, and Current display in smaller type.
- Fault Management is viewable on additional pages on the display. If a wire becomes loose on the contactor, the display will tell you. There is no need to count blinking lights and reference a manual.
- The display also allows for programming of maximum speed in forward and reverse, as well as acceleration rates.
- Sevcon’s Clearview Display is one of the most important components on the system because it gives all of the information on the system.
- Flexible Coupling:
- Alignment indicator to get alignment very close.
- The tiny bit of leftover misalignment (there always is some micro amount) is taken care of by the flexible nature of the coupling.
- Protects the thrust bearing from premature wear.
- Gearbox with Helical Gears:
- Helical Gears are the most efficient gears available at 97 percent efficiency.
- The thrust bearing is inside the gearbox and is lubricated by the gearbox oil.
- No need to inspect or change belts, or grease the thrust bearing.

Hybrid Propulsion
There are 2 types of Diesel Electric Hybrid Systems, the Serial Hybrid and the Parallel Hybrid.
The Serial Hybrid
The Serial Hybrid consists of an electric motor driving the propeller from batteries that are recharged by a DC generator. The advantages of serial hybrid systems are:
- Components are optimized
- Electric motor is perfectly suited to the propeller with the correct gear ratio
- Generator is perfectly suited to charging the battery bank
- Simplicity of the system allows for easy maintenance
The automotive equivalent of this system is the Chevy Volt.
Our preference for sailboats is the Serial Hybrid, because both electric motors and diesel generators are very reliable, and the Serial Hybrid Design is more in line with how a sailboat is used. Additionally, the small size of the propulsion motor allows for flexibility in the design of the interior layout of the boat, and the diesel generator can be installed outside of the living spaces of the boat in an aft lazarette. The diesel generator in a serial hybrid design can be either smaller than the electric motor (for boats that use solar as their primary source of power and require the diesel as a backup), or larger than the electric motor (for boats that have heavy house loads and big batteries and wish to minimize diesel engine run time).

The Parallel Hybrid
The Parallel Hybrid consists of a diesel motor and an electric motor, each capable of driving the propeller individually or at the same time. The advantage of this system is the redundancy of having two different motors capable of driving the same propeller.
The automotive equivalent of this system is the Toyota Prius.
Both Beta Marine and Steyr Motors make Parallel Hybrid Marine Engines. Typically, the diesel engine is more powerful than the electric motor.
The Parallel Hybrid is perfect for powerboats who want a high powered diesel motor yet wish to have the flexibility of electric motor sailing and/or electric harbor maneuvering. The Parallel Hybrid is better for motor yachts that require high power from the diesel engine for normal running conditions.
